WKHS Counselor Receives Statewide Honor

February 5, 2015
LEXINGTON, SC – The Palmetto State School Counselor Association (PSSCA) named White Knoll High Director of Counseling and Advisement Crissy Roddy the South Carolina High School Counselor of the Year.
The award recognizes Roddy for her outstanding service and contributions to the field of school counseling. Candidates for the award are nominated by other school counselors and submit an application and letters of recommendation.
Roddy started her career in Lexington One 11 years ago and is in her second year at White Knoll High.
Roddy earned a Bachelor of Arts in psychology, a Master of Education degree in school counseling, an Educational Specialist degree in school counseling and a Doctor of Philosophy in counselor education and supervision from the University of South Carolina.
